About tube holder for round pipe

Types of Tube Holder for Round Pipe

There are many kinds of tube holders for round pipes. Each has unique features and specific applications. Here are some common types:

  • Base Mounted Holder

    Base-mounted holders are fixed in one position. They have a base plate that is screwed or bolted to a surface like a wall, workbench, or machine. The tube can't move around in base-mounted holders. So, they are popular in places like workshops and laboratories. Base-mounted holders are easy to install and use. They come in different sizes to hold tubes of various diameters. Examples include the base-mounted PVC pipe holder and base-mounted metal tube holders.

  • Swivel Tube Holder

    Swivel tube holders have a unique design. They let the pipe support rotate around a point. This movement makes it easy to position the tube in different angles. Swivel holders are used when precise tube alignment is needed in multiple angles. They are also used for welding and other manufacturing processes requiring tube adjustments. For example, the swivel aluminum pipe holder and the swivel steel tube holder.

  • Rubber-Lined Tube Holder

    Rubber-lined tube holders have a lining made of rubber or other soft materials. This lining protects the tube from scratches and dents when it's held. They grip the pipe securely without causing damage. Rubber-lined holders are popular in the bicycle and automotive industries. They are used for holding delicate or finished tubes that need protection from impact. Examples include rubber-lined bicycle tube holders and rubber-lined motorcycle tube holders.

  • V-Shaped Tube Holder

    V-shaped holders have a support that is shaped like a V. They cradle the tube securely in the V-shaped notch. This design works well for holding pipes of different sizes and angles. V-shaped tube holders are commonly used in woodworking and metalworking. They are useful for projects involving pipes or tubes because of their versatility. Examples include V-shaped wooden tube holders and V-shaped metal tube holders.

  • Quick-Release Tube Holder

    This holder is designed for easy and fast tube installation and removal. It has a mechanism that allows users to release the tube quickly. This makes working with multiple tubes more efficient. Quick-release holders are popular in industries where tubes need to be changed frequently. They save time and increase productivity. Examples include quick-release bicycle tube holders and quick-release automotive tube holders.

Function and Feature of Tube Holder for Round Pipe

There are several features of pipe support and applications. Here are some of them:

  • Supporting Pipes:

    They are used to support and hold round pipes in the construction of buildings. They make sure the pipes are fixed and not moved or sagged. This keeps the pipes intact and working well. Without these things, pipes can bend, break, or clog.

  • Reducing Vibration and Noise:

    The holders help reduce noise and vibrations from pipes that are moving through them. As fluids travel, it can cause sounds and shakes that are transmitted to the building. But with the help of a tube holder, it absorbs and dampens these vibrations, making the building more quiet and stable.

  • Allowing for Pipe Expansion and Contraction:

    Sometimes, round pipes expand or contract due to changes in weather. Support allows for this natural movement without putting stress on the pipes. This prevents pipes from breaking or leaks from happening due to pressure. It keeps the plumbing intact over time.

  • Preventing Corrosion:

    Some tube holders have materials that prevent water from causing corrosion on the pipes. For example, they may have a rubber coating that protects against moisture. This is important for pipes to keep them from rusting and able to last longer.

  • Adjustability:

    Many of these products can be adjusted to fit different sizes and shapes of pipes. This makes them very versatile for different construction projects. Whether a small or large pipe, these holders can be adjusted to support it well.

  • Easy Installation:

    They are very simple to install using just a single bolt or screw. This makes construction go faster, as many of them just need to be fixed with one fastener.

  • Materials Used:

    Pipe supports are made with strong materials like steel, aluminum, or plastic. Steel and aluminum holders are used for their strength in supporting heavy loads. Plastic ones are used for lighter pipes or in places where metal could cause corrosion from moisture.

  • Spacing of Support:

    These products are placed at certain distances apart, called "spanning," depending on the size of the pipes. Larger pipes need more support in close spaces, while smaller pipes can have supports farther apart. This is so that each pipe is supported evenly and safely.

Scenarios of Tube Holder for Round Pipe

Various industries use different kinds of tube holders for pipes. The function of all the products is to hold a pipe, but the design and construction vary according to the application. Here are some common applications for different kinds of tube holders.

  • Construction

    Many different kinds of tube holders are needed in the construction industry. They are used to secure pipes that carry water, electricity, and HVAC systems. Welded and threaded fittings are commonly used to secure structural tubing like scaffolding and support beams. Non-welded fittings are popular for their easy installation and removal.

  • Automotive

    Automobiles use many different kinds of tube holders. Clamps are widely used to secure hoses that transport coolant, fuel, and air. Exhaust pipe clamps attach exhaust pipes to the engine and other components. A variety of hose clamps are used, including worm gear, spring, and an AC hose pipe clamp. The AC hose pipe clamp is used to secure and support the pipes in the air conditioning system.

  • Marine

    Marine applications use tube holders to secure and support pipes carrying water, fuel, and hydraulic fluid. The tube holders are constructed of marine-grade stainless steel to prevent rusting and disintegrating because of exposure to salt water. The tube holders are also used to secure and support antennas and mast poles.

  • Manufacturing

    Manufacturing plants use tube holders to support and secure pipes that are used to transfer materials like oil, chemicals, and gases. The tube holders are made from different materials, like carbon steel, stainless steel, and aluminum, depending on the temperature and pressure requirements. The plants also use tube holders to support and secure conveyor belts and other machinery that use piping systems.

  • Furniture

    Some furniture, like shelving units, coat racks, and chairs, use tube holders to connect and secure round pipes. The holders are sometimes integrated into the furniture design to give a seamless look. They are also finished to match the furniture, like powder-coated black or chrome-plated. Some tube holders can be used as decorative pieces, like polished brass tube holders for chairs and stools.

How to choose tube holder for round pipe

When choosing a tube holder for round pipes, it's essential to consider several factors to ensure it meets the intended application requirements. Here are some key factors to consider:

  • Application Requirements

    Consider the requirements of the application in which a tube holder will be used. For example, if it is for structural support, a swivel pipe holder might work better. If it's for organizing and storing pipes, fixed holders or brackets may be more suitable.

  • Material and Durability

    Evaluate the environmental conditions where the tube holder will be installed. For outdoor or humid areas, choose holders made of weather-resistant materials like galvanized steel or stainless steel. These materials offer better durability and corrosion resistance.

  • Compatibility and Size

    Ensure the tube holder is compatible with the size and diameter of the pipes or tubes. Measure the pipe's outside diameter and choose a holder that fits snugly. Consider the wall thickness and load-bearing capacity of the tube to determine the appropriate holder type and size.

  • Design and Adjustability

    Look at the design features of the tube holders. Adjustable holders, such as swivel pipe holders, allow for precise alignment and accommodation of different angles. This is beneficial in applications where flexibility and customization are required. If the application demands fixed positioning, standard brackets or holders may suffice.

  • Installation and Maintenance

    Consider the installation process and maintenance requirements. Choose tube holders that are easy to install and require minimal maintenance. For example, holders with simple mounting mechanisms and adjustable features can save time during installation. Additionally, select materials that are easy to clean and resistant to dirt and grime to reduce long-term maintenance costs.

  • Aesthetic and Design Considerations

    If the tube holder is visible and part of the overall design, consider its aesthetic aspects. Choose a holder that complements the interior or exterior design style. Pay attention to the finishes, shapes, and mounting methods to ensure a seamless integration.

Q3: What is the difference between a pipe and a tube?

A3: The main difference between a pipe and a tube is how they are measured. Pipes are measured by their NPS (Nominal Pipe Size) and diameter. On the other hand, tubes are measured by their diameter and wall thickness. Regardless of this difference, both pipes and tubes are used to carry fluids.
